This week’s episode of American Housewife may be about Valentine’s Day, but be on the lookout for an homage to another famous holiday-themed movie.


American Housewife plays with its structure in this excellent new episode. Katie hates Valentine’s Day, and she especially hates Greg’s big, elaborate, romantic gestures each year. Angela tells her that the two simply speak different love languages. Will Katie find somewhere to meet in the middle, or will poor communication ruin the day?


Meanwhile, Oliver and Anna-Kat have a fight about Oliver’s present for his quasi-girlfriend, Alice. Anna-Kat looks to be in the wrong, but a surprise twist may change everyone’s opinions.


Also, Taylor has an emergency, Doris makes a confession, and Angela meets someone new in “Time for Love!” Be on the lookout for a van full of teddy bears, love vultures, crudy drugstore cards, lumbar support cushions doubling as pony beds, and possible poison in a water bottle.
